Biology
A solitary endoparasitoid. Known to emerge from host larva/nymph.
there are
27 host records
.
The only recorded parasitoid is Gelis tenellus.
Distribution
Known from the Palaearctic and Nearctic realms with records from
39 countries and regions
.
